Six patients (4 with post-operative radiotherapy, 2 without) were formally assessed by a speech and language therapist 12 months post-operatively. Patient-reported quality of life (QOL) was simultaneously measured. Patients treated with post-operative radiotherapy had lower overall speech comprehensibility scores, poorer swallowing function in puree and solid foods and lower overall QOL.

BACKGROUND: The medial thigh is a well-hidden area. The two most common flaps from this area are the transverse upper gracilis (TUG) and profunda artery perforator (PAP) flaps. Herein, we explored the applications of combined TUGPAP flap to reconstruct large and complex defects in different regions. METHODS: Between November 2015 and May 2017, 28 patients who underwent reconstruction and extensive soft tissue coverage with the TUGPAP flap for the breasts, head and neck, and pelvi-perineal regions were included. The defects size ranged from 22 to 29 × 6-8 cm. All flaps were based on the two pedicles: the medial circumflex femoral artery for TUG flap and the profunda artery perforator for PAP flap. They were each anastomosed to a set of recipient vessels. A "Y"-shaped interposition vein graft (YVG) was used if only one recipient artery was available. RESULTS: The harvested skin paddle had dimensions ranged from 20 to 30 × 6-9 cm and all flaps survived completely. Postoperative complications included one case each of donor and recipient site seroma, and one case of wound dehiscence. They were all successfully managed conservatively. During an average follow-up period of 12.7 months, one patient reported permanent paresthesia in the donor site and another developed hypertrophic scar. All patients were able to resume daily activity without major concerns. CONCLUSION: The combined TUGPAP flap is a safe, effective, and a good alternative to the common workhorse flaps as it offers the potential for a large skin paddle and decent soft tissue volume with low donor site morbidity in a well-concealed area.

Vascularized lymph node transfer has demonstrated promising results for the treatment of extremity lymphedema. In an attempt to find the ideal donor site, several vascularized lymph nodes have been described. Each has a common goal of decreasing morbidity and avoiding iatrogenic lymphedema while obtaining good clinical results. Herein, we present the preliminary clinical outcomes of an intra-abdominal lymph node flap option based on the appendicular artery and vein used for the treatment of extremity lymphedema. A 62 year-old woman with moderate lower extremity lymphedema, on chronic antibiotics because of recurrent infections and unsatisfactory outcomes after conservative treatment underwent a vascularized appendicular lymph node (VALN) transfer. At a follow-up of 6 months, the reduction rate of the limb circumference was 17.4%, 15.1%, 12.0% and 9% above the knee, below the knee, above the ankle and foot respectively. In addition, no further episodes of infection or other complications were reported after VALN transfer. Postoperative lymphoscintigraphy demonstrated that the VALN flap was able to improve the lymphatic drainage of the affected limb. According to our findings, the use of VALN transfer minimizes donor-site morbidity, avoids iatrogenic lymphedema and may provide a strong clearance of infection because of the strong immunologic properties of the appendiceal lymphatic tissue in selected patients. Despite these promising results, further research with larger number of patients and longer follow- up is needed.

BACKGROUND: An increasing number of patients, considering aesthetic surgery, use Internet health information as their first source of information. However, the quality of information available in the Internet on phalloplasty is currently unknown. This study aimed to assess the quality of patient information on phalloplasty available in the Internet. METHODS: The assessment of the Web sites was based on the modified Ensuring Quality Information for Patients (EQIP) instrument (36 items). Three hundred Web sites were identified by the most popular Web search engines. RESULTS: Ninety Web sites were assessed after, duplicates, irrelevant sources and Web sites in other languages rather than English were excluded. Only 16 (18%) Web sites addressed >21 items, and scores tended to be higher for Web sites developed by academic centers and the industry than for Web sites developed by private practicing surgeons. The EQIP score achieved by Web sites ranged between 4 and 29 of the total 36 points, with a median value of 17.5 points (interquartile range, 13-21). The top 5 Web sites with the highest scores were identified. CONCLUSIONS: The quality of patient information on phalloplasty in the Internet is substandard, and the existing Web sites present inadequate information. There is a dire need to improve the quality of Internet phalloplasty resources for potential patients who might consider this procedure. BACKGROUND: Lymph node flap transfer popularity for treatment of extremity lymphedema is increasing quickly. Multiple flap donor sites were described in search of the optimal one. We describe the technique and outcomes of a laparoscopically harvested right gastroepiploic lymph node flap for treatment of extremity lymphedema. METHODS: From January 2012 to January 2013, 10 consecutive female patients, average age 54.8 years, with International Society of Lymphology stage II-III extremity lymphedema refractory to conservative management were included. Five patients had upper limb breast cancer-related lymphedema and five patients had lower limb pelvic cancer-related lymphedema. All patients underwent laparoscopic harvest of the right gastroepiploic lymph node flap, transferred to the wrist and ankle as recipient sites. Flaps were covered with a small skin graft taken from the thigh. Perioperative assessment included physical exam, photography, circumference measurements, CT scans, lymphoscintigraphy, and Lymphedema Quality of Life (LYMQOL) questionnaire. Clinical and CT evaluation of donor-site morbidity were performed. RESULTS: The flap survival rate was 100%, with a mean harvest time of 32 minutes and total operating time of 164 minutes. One case required regrafting for skin graft loss. The mean limb reduction rate was 39.5% at a mean follow-up of 14.7 months. Perioperative lymphoscintigraphy demonstrated transferred lymph node viability and lymphatic transport improvement. LYMQOL showed a 2.6-fold quality-of-life improvement (P < 0.01). No donor-site morbidity was encountered. CONCLUSIONS: The use of the laparoscopically harvested right gastroepiploic lymph node flap may be a safe technique that improves limb measurements and quality of life in extremity lymphedema patients. © 2015 Wiley Periodicals, Inc. BACKGROUND: Surgical options for breast reconstruction include alloplastic and autogenous reconstructions. In autologous cases where the abdomen is not a suitable primary donor site, secondary donor sites such as the thigh or buttock are considered. The aim of this report is to describe a novel approach, the combined transverse upper gracilis and profunda artery perforator (TUGPAP) flap, aimed at medium to large volume breast reconstruction, with a single donor site used per breast. METHODS: Between January 2011 and June 2013, 32 consecutive unilateral immediate breast reconstruction cases were performed using free flaps. In nine cases, patients had previously undergone abdominal surgery, therefore abdominal flaps were excluded and TUGPAP flaps were performed. The TUGPAP flap consisted of the combination of two well-described flaps: the transverse upper gracilis (TUG) and the profunda artery perforator (PAP) flap. All TUGPAP flaps were based on two pedicles: the ascending branch of the medial circumflex femoral artery (MCFA) for the TUG component, and the profunda artery perforator itself for the PAP component. RESULTS: The mean size of the harvested skin paddle was 28.6 × 8 cm2 (range, 27 × 7 cm2 to 30 × 9 cm2). The average length of the TUG flap pedicle was 7 cm (range, 6-8 cm) and the PAP flap pedicle was 9 cm (range, 8.5-10 cm). The flap survival rate was 100% with no re-exploration, and no partial flap loss. Post-operatively there was one case of persistent donor site seroma, which was managed conservatively. CONCLUSION: With appropriate patient selection and surgical technique the TUGPAP flap could be a valuable option as an alternative method for autologous breast reconstruction. © 2015 Wiley Periodicals, Inc. Reconstruction of complex upper extremity defects requires a need for multiple tissue components. The supercharged latissimus dorsi (LD)-groin compound flap is an option that can provide a large skin paddle with simultaneous functional muscle transfer. It is necessary to supercharge the flap with the superficial circumflex iliac pedicle to ensure the viability of its groin extension. In this report, we present a case of a supercharged LD-groin flap in combination with vascularized inguinal lymph nodes, which was used for upper limb reconstruction in a young male patient, following excision of high-grade liposarcoma. Resection resulted in a 28 cm × 15 cm skin defect extending from the upper arm to the proximal forearm, also involving the triceps muscle, a segment of the ulnar nerve and the axillary lymph nodes. Restoration of triceps function was achieved with transfer of the innervated LD muscle. Part of the ulnar nerve was resected and repaired with sural nerve grafts. Post-operatively, the flap survived fully with no partial necrosis, and no complications at both the recipient and donor sites. At 1-year follow up, the patient had a well-healed wound with good elbow extension (against resistance), no tumor recurrence, and no signs of lymphedema. We believe this comprehensive approach may represent a valuable technique, for not only the oncological reconstruction of upper extremity, but also for the prevention of lymphedema. © 2015 Wiley Periodicals, Inc. The reconstruction of oral commissure, lip and mucosa defects following tumour resection is a challenging task to the reconstructive surgeon owing to the increasing aesthetic and functional demands. The authors describe a case in which the use of combined first-second toe web with dorsalis pedis flap was transferred and an optimal result was achieved for the oral commissure, lip and buccal mucosa following resection of squamous cell carcinoma and local flap failure.

Due to the fact that it reliably results in positive outcomes, lymph node flap transfer is becoming an increasingly popular surgical procedure for the prevention and treatment of lymphedema. This technique has been shown to stimulate lymphoangiogenesis and restore lymphatic function, as well as decreasing infection rates, minimizing pain, and preventing the recurrence of lymphedema. In this article, we investigate possible additional benefits of lymph node flap transfer, primarily the possibility that sentinel lymph nodes may be used to detect micro-metastasis or in-transit metastasis and may function as an additional lymphatic station after the excision of advanced skin cancer.

BACKGROUND: When composite scalp and calvarial defects with dural or cortical brain exposure are encountered, active infection or indeterminate oncologic margins complicate the timing of scalp reconstruction. The purpose of this study was to evaluate the safety and efficacy of vacuum-assisted closure (VAC) therapy as a temporizing measure in these complex scalp defects with dural or cortical brain exposure and a hostile local wound environment. METHODS: From December 2012 to December 2013, all composite scalp and calvarial defects reconstructed by the senior author (D.S.) were reviewed and 10 cases were identified. Five of these cases were temporized with VAC therapy. The medical records of these patients were reviewed. RESULTS: Five patients (mean age, 66.2 years) with composite scalp and calvarial defects were temporized with VAC therapy. The indications for delay included gross wound infection in 4 patients and an indeterminate intraoperative oncologic margin. The average size of the scalp and calvarial defects measured 123 and 49 cm, respectively. One patient underwent VAC therapy over exposed cortical brain with a dural defect measuring 25 cm. The average time between the initial operation and definitive reconstruction was 4.8 days. The average daily VAC output was 74 mL. Reconstructive methods included 1 free flap, 2 scalp rotational advancement flaps, and readvancement of 2 prior free flaps. At an average follow-up of 32 weeks, 1 patient developed a subcentimeter postoperative wound breakdown that was treated successfully with an incisional VAC. CONCLUSIONS: We found the use of VAC therapy applied directly to the dura or cortical brain as a safe and effective technique for short-term wound temporization in the setting of indeterminate oncologic margins or active infection.

Upper limb lymphedema following breast cancer surgery is a challenging problem for the surgeon. Lymphatico-venous or lymphatico-lymphatic anastomoses have been used to restore the continuity of the lymphatic system, offering a degree of improvement. Long-term review indicates that lumen obliteration and occlusion at the anastomosis level commonly occurs with time as a result of elevated venous pressure. Lymph node flap transfer is another microsurgical procedure designed to restore lymphatic system physiology but does not provide a complete volume reduction, particularly in the presence of hypertrophied adipose tissue and fibrosis, common in moderate and advanced lymphedema. Laser-assisted liposuction has been shown to effectively reduce fat and fibrotic tissues. We present preliminary results of our practice using a combination of lymph node flap transfer and laser-assisted liposuction. Between October 2012 and May 2013, ten patients (mean 54.6 ± 9.3 years) with moderate (stage II) upper extremity lymphedema underwent groin or supraclavicular lymph node flap transfer combined with laser-assisted liposuction (high-power diode pulsed laser with 1470-nm wavelength, LASEmaR 1500-EUFOTON, Trieste, Italy). A significant decrease of upper limb circumference measurements at all levels was noted postoperatively. Skin tonicity was improved in all patients. Postoperative lymphoscintigraphy revealed reduced lymph stasis. No patient suffered from donor site morbidity. Our results suggest that combining laser liposuction with lymph node flap transfer is a safe and reliable procedure, achieving a reduction of upper limb volume in treated patients suffering from moderate upper extremity lymphedema.

The supraclavicular fasciocutaneous flap is a well-recognized flap in head and neck reconstruction. In this report, we describe for the first time a variation of this flap, the osteocutaneous supraclavicular (SOC) free flap, which was used to reconstruct a composite nasal defect. The defect arose after resection of a recurrent squamous cell carcinoma and involved dorsal nasal skin, cartilage, and the entire nasal bone. A 6 cm × 4 cm size flap including skin, subcutaneous tissue, and a vascularized cortico-periosteal segment of the clavicle was raised based on the transverse cervical artery. The flap survived with no complications. A satisfactory aesthetic outcome was achieved following two revision procedures. We believe that the incorporation of bone to the supraclavicular flap may expand its applications in reconstruction of composite nasal and facial defects.

BACKGROUND: Although perforator-to-perforator anastomosis in supermicrosurgery may be used in transferring free flaps with small vessels, it is still difficult in certain situations that include potentially infected wounds. Moreover, it is limited to smaller flaps. Anastomosis of large vessels is still safer for transfer of a large flap for most surgeons. The harvesting of a patch of the parent artery together with the perforator supplying the flap allows the surgeon to perform an anastomosis between the vessel ends of larger caliber, and possibly with greater anastomotic success. METHOD: When the vascular pedicle of a free flap is < 0.8 mm, an option is to take a cuff of the major artery for an end-to-patch anastomosis. From 1983 to 2013, this method was applied to the anteromedial thigh (AMT) flap (seven cases), the groin flap (81 cases), and the free Becker's flap (five cases). When a patch was taken from the femoral artery, direct anastomosis for the major artery was performed using 5/0 Prolene sutures, followed by coverage with local soft tissue. When a patch was taken from the ulnar artery, a patch of vein graft was used for repair of the ulnar artery. In one case, a segment of the femoral artery was harvested with an AMT flap and a segment of a sartorius muscle flap; the compound tissue was transferred to the neck with the femoral artery to replace the left carotid artery. In the donor site, the defect of the femoral artery was reconstructed with an artificial graft. RESULTS: The flaps had no failure or partial necrosis, but one patient developed bleeding from the femoral artery 2 days postoperatively. It was treated by adding one more suture for the femoral artery and coverage with the sartorius muscle. In the ulnar artery, the patients did not complain of cold intolerance and the postoperative angiogram showed good patency of the ulnar artery after an average follow-up of 1 year. CONCLUSION: For the majority of plastic surgeons, this method provides a reliable and comfortable anastomosis when transferring a flap with small vessels. The only concern is to repair the donor artery carefully and ensure coverage of the repair site with local tissue.
